Full Description

A township comprising one unroofed, twelve roofed buildings, two of which are long buildings, and three enclosures is depicted on the 1st edition of the OS 6-inch map (Argyllshire 1875, sheet xliii). One partially roofed, eight roofed buildings and four enclosures are shown on the current edition of the OS 1:10000 map (1976).
Information from RCAHMS (SAH) 13 May 1998
